From 84f0252a038f4c2ceb70d076f58159eaa8e3dfab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jim Blandy Date: Fri, 17 May 2002 17:57:48 +0000 Subject: Expand preprocessor macros in C expressions. * c-lang.h: #include "macroexp.h", for macro_lookup_ftype. (scan_macro_expansion, scanning_macro_expansion, finished_macro_expansion): New function declarations. (expression_macro_lookup_func, expression_macro_lookup_baton): New variable declarations. * parser-defs.h (expression_context_pc): New declaration. * parse.c (expression_context_pc): New variable. (parse_exp_1): Set expression_context_pc, as well as expression_context_block. * c-exp.y (yylex): If we're not already reading the result of a macro expansion, try to macro-expand the next token. When we're done scanning a macro expansion, switch back to the mainline text. Commas and `if's in a macro's expansion don't terminate the input. * c-lang.c: #include "macroscope.h" and "gdb_assert.h". (macro_original_text, macro_expanded_text, expression_macro_lookup_func, expression_macro_lookup_baton): New variables. (scan_macro_expansion, scanning_macro_expansion, finished_macro_expansion, scan_macro_cleanup, null_macro_lookup, c_preprocess_and_parse): New functions. (c_language_defn, cplus_language_defn, asm_language_defn): Call c_preprocess_and_parse, instead of c_parse. * Makefile.in (c_lang_h): Note that this #includes macroexp.h.
